// TestStarttimeFromStat parses field 22 (starttime) from a /proc/<pid>/stat line whose comm contains
|
|
// spaces AND an inner ')' — the case naive whitespace-splitting (or split-on-FIRST-')') mis-parses.
|
|
//
|
|
// COMPANION GUARD: a pre-fix impl that splits the whole line on whitespace reads the wrong field (the
|
|
// multi-token comm shifts every index); one that splits on the FIRST ')' splits inside the comm. Both
|
|
// return != "9988776655" here.
|
|
func TestStarttimeFromStat(t *testing.T) {
|
|
// pid=42, comm="(weird ) name)" (spaces + an inner ')'), state 'S', then fields; field 22 = 9988776655.
|
|
stat := "42 (weird ) name) S 1 42 42 0 -1 4194560 100 0 0 0 5 6 0 0 20 0 1 0 9988776655 12345 67 1 1 1 0 0 0 0\n"
|
|
if got := starttimeFromStat(stat); got != "9988776655" {
|
|
t.Fatalf("starttimeFromStat = %q, want 9988776655 (comm with spaces+')' must not break the parse)", got)
|
|
}
|
|
if got := starttimeFromStat("garbage no parens"); got != "" {
|
|
t.Fatalf("malformed stat should yield \"\", got %q", got)
|
|
}
|
|
}
